In October, Luoyang, China experiences a delightful transition into autumn, with temperatures ranging from a maximum of 34°C (94°F) to a minimum of 6°C (43°F), resulting in an enjoyable average of 19°C (66°F). This month often brings about 70 mm (2.8 in) of precipitation over 9 days, contributing to the region's lush landscape. The humidity level hovers around 72%, adding a refreshing feel to the crisp autumn air. In October, Luoyang experiences a distinct shift in precipitation patterns, with a total rainfall of 70 mm (2.8 in) over approximately 9 days. This marks a notable decrease from the heavier summer months, where rainfall peaks, such as June's 315 mm, and falls gradually as the region transitions into autumn. Compared to the wetter months of July and August, October's precipitation serves as a gentle reminder of the changing seasons, paving the way for drier conditions that define the approaching winter. As October unfolds in Luoyang, China, the city enjoys 237 hours of sunshine, marking a delightful change from the sweltering days of summer. Following August’s peak of 298 hours, sunlight begins to gradually wane, yet October still shines significantly brighter than the earlier months of the year.
